Like I said, being a prophet takes a lot. It is a difficult task and takes years of preparation and training by the Holy Spirit. Therefore, if you’re one of those who have been told that you have been called into this high office, please keep the faith, but don’t get excited, because it is not going to happen overnight.
Truthbetold, the prophetic ministry is not just exactly about telling people when they were born and calling their names and telephone numbers and mentioning what will happen to them in the next minute or the next ten years. No, it goes beyond that. Correct and accurate prohesying is no doubt part of the job of a true prophet. But there’s more to it.
You see, before all that looks like glamour and fame in the life of a prophet begins to manifest, God has a lot to do with the one he has called so he can be fit for his use. It is called preparation and training. It is a process that every true prophet of God must pass through.
This is the process of dying to self. Take it or leave it, whoever has been called to the office of the Prophet must first of all be prepared, trained and then released into the work the Lord has called him to do.This training is not done by man, but by the Holy Spirit himself. It is defined as a period of breaking and stripping of all the human traits that stands on the way of the one the Lord has chosen as his prophet.
Truthbetold, this is a period when God will frustrate all your efforts by making sure you fail in everything you do. He will strip you of everything that makes you feel proud in yourself. He will turn your beauty to ugly, your wisdom to foolishness, your ability to inability, your strength to weakness, your success to failure. You will be neglected and rejected; disappointed and frustrated until you learn never to depend on yourself or on anyone for anything; but lean totally on him.
This is God at work. It is not witchcraft or satanic operation. It is God’s own design to make sure that the chosen vessel(his prophet) will never depend on his own ability and does not depend on people to survive when the Lord releases him to speak his word to his people. This is why true prophets of God are not men pleasers. They seek only to please God because they are accountable only to God.

Don’t be deceived, prophets are always not happy people as many think. True prophets are lonely and frustrated people. They weep everyday because they see the trouble that many don’t see. They weep everyday because the things God tell them don’t usually happen as early as they want it to vindicate them. Sometimes what the prophet says dont even happen because the people may have repented and God will change his mind. This is a sad situation which might make the prophet appear false. You can ask Prophet Jonah what happened in Nineveh that made him become angry after being in the belly of the fish for three days and three nights. It would appear that God rubbished all his efforts by sparing the Ninevehians after they repented of their sins. Read Jonah chapters 3 and 4.
Truthbetold, It is not a glamorous thing to be a prophet. A prophet is a servant who does only the will of the father. This is also frustrating because he can’t exercise his own will even if he wanted to. A prophet must learn to be patient until the master gives him the green light. To be a prophet is to die to self completely. The prophetic call is a call to death. Only those who are called to it have the grace to walk in it.
Truthbetold; You don’t become a prophet by desiring to be one. The Bible says to desire spiritual gifts which includes prophesying. But no one becomes a prophet or any of the ministry gifts by desire. It is by calling.
